  • Tian Wen had vanished. Yet the Tian family kept it quiet, because their situation wasn’t great. And right now… inside the River of Laws. Splash, splash. The great current flowed. Tian Wen’s figure hovered at the edge of that river, not falling in. Even so, the water of law ate away at her. The stray breath of the Grand Dao kept gnawing at her flesh. The Dao lashed her like a whip, cracking against her body until she almost came apart. But her eyes blazed like stars. Thrilled. Tian Wen was wildly excited. This was the first time in her life she had seen so many laws—face-to-face, up close. Laws hang high above; only those that match your own nature can be touched and refined. And now, it felt like she could see all paths under heaven. The thick, heavy Law of Death was the strongest, stripping her life away with every pulse. In the river, Damon King stood bathing in its flow. He said, “If you want a titled sovereign, you need at least nine Imperial Auras refined. Today…I’m letting you stand before the River of Laws. You cultivate Life, and now you’ve got Thunder too. Tell me—what other paths do you want?” Three thousand great daos, endless roads. If Tian Wen wanted them, Damon could make it happen. Tian Wen slowly woke from her shock. Her mind felt stiff, but she still managed, “City Lord, my body can’t take any more extra paths.” “Hm?” Damon frowned, and she flinched, rushing to add, “Life and Thunder are already the limit my body can bear. But I can pick branches within Life and Thunder that fit me.” Damon nodded. Like Dragonling had said before, each great dao holds three thousand minor ways. Thunder has killing, destruction, piercing… Every path hides countless possibilities. “You can come down and try,” Damon said. Tian Wen jolted. “I don’t dare.” It wasn’t that she feared the river. It was that… this was Damon’s domain. Stepping into another’s laws was like stealing their deepest secret. “It’s fine.” Damon waved her on. “The paths here are endless. If you grasp one, it’s your fortune. I’m walking the road of the Master of Myriad Ways. I can’t and won’t hold everything myself. If you’ve got the skill, learn whatever you can.” That was Damon’s confidence—and his heart. Tian Wen was awed by his ambition. At the same time, her chest burned with hope. To serve someone like this meant her future could be limitless. “Come on.” “Yes.” Tian Wen dropped the hesitation. She leapt straight into the Law of Life. Splash, splash. The water rushed over her, scouring her body. Part of this Life path matched her own insight and didn’t hurt her. But the wider rules of Life tore her body apart. Here, Tian Wen was an intruder. “Ah—” In a heartbeat, the laws scoured her down to bare bone. The next instant, life power flooded her, and flesh bloomed back. Pain and joy tangled. She endured, letting the river strip her down and remake her, forcing herself to sit in the current. Splash, splash. Face the laws, grasp the laws. Her body melted and reformed again and again, tasting the core truth of Life. Far away, Damon only glanced at her, then looked away. He just had to make sure she didn’t die. Whether she could understand anything—was on her. Thunder, before, had just been a test. He closed his eyes and sank into the Law of Death. Death was the most, the densest. Damon needed to think about his next step. Splash, splash. The river kept flowing. In the hush, both of them trained and listened to the laws. Time raced by. When Damon opened his eyes again, three days had gone. “Four days left.” Four more days, then he’d take his city lord’s seat. Not much time for him, and not much for Tian Wen, either. He looked toward the Law of Life. “Huh?” He hadn’t expected much. But one look made him freeze. “Six Imperial Auras.” Damon was honestly stunned. Tian Wen now wore six Imperial Auras, twining around her like living ribbons. No—seven; the Thunder aura he’d given her made another. In the river of Life, Thunder wouldn’t show itself. On Tian Wen, six same-source Imperial Auras kept cycling. “That is…” Damon took a close look at those six. The first carried a deep surge of vitality—mostly restoration. The second tasted like… longevity. A road of long life? He wasn’t well-versed in Life’s branches, so all he could do was guess. But the third felt different—sharp, severing. Cutting off vitality? The Law of Life can restore—and it can sever. “Well damn.” He couldn’t help it. “She’s a born prodigy.” Her talent was insane. Handling both Thunder and Life wasn’t some casual trick. That day, all those supremes who merged into his river only took one path. Only Tian Wen held two. The fourth, the fifth… Boom. As he watched, her seventh Imperial Aura appeared. “Nice.” Damon was pleased. The stronger her talent, the more she could help him. Six great paths in just three days? Freakish. Then a thought hit him. “With talent like this, and she’s not top tier in the Tian family? Why?” According to Tian Wen, their most monstrous genius had refined eight Imperial Auras already. Yet she’d hit six in three days. Sure, standing inside the River of Laws gave her a massive edge. But the gap still felt off. He looked at her again and an idea formed. “Tian Wen’s the real monster. The others are bait the Tian family throws out.” He figured he was probably right. He smiled. Other people’s business—why get hung up on it? He shook his head and let it go. As long as this turned out well, that’s all that mattered. Damon closed his eyes again. Four days left. Let’s see how far she can go. Time slid by again… On the sixth day— “City Lord.” Tian Wen’s voice pulled Damon from the depths of Death. “Not going on?” Tian Wen said, “City Lord, I have a favor to ask.” “What is it?” “Please remove the Thunder aura from me.” “Hm?” Damon was surprised. “Why? You don’t like it?” He’d never heard of anyone turning down an extra Imperial Aura.
